Backflow testing services involve inspecting and evaluating a building’s backflow prevention devices to ensure they are functioning properly. These devices are installed in plumbing systems to prevent contaminated water from flowing back into the clean water supply. During testing, technicians assess the integrity and operation of these devices, identifying any potential issues that could lead to water contamination or system failure. Regular testing helps maintain water quality and ensures the plumbing system complies with local health and safety regulations.

One of the primary concerns addressed by backflow testing is the prevention of pollutants entering the potable water supply. Without proper functioning backflow prevention devices, there is a risk of harmful substances, such as chemicals, bacteria, or other contaminants, flowing backward into drinking water lines. This can pose health hazards to residents and compromise water safety. Testing services help detect malfunctions early, allowing for repairs or replacements before problems escalate, thereby safeguarding the water supply and maintaining compliance with local codes.

Properties that typically utilize backflow testing services include residential homes, comm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and public institutions. Residential properties with irrigation systems, pools, or fire sprinkler systems often require regular testing to ensure their backflow preventers are operational. Commercial and industrial properties, especially those involved in manufacturing or food processing, rely heavily on these services to prevent contamination risks. Public facilities such as schools, hospitals, and government buildings also frequently schedule backflow testing to adhere to safety standards and protect public health.

Inspection Fees - Backflow testing typically costs between $75 and $250 per device. Some providers may charge a flat rate for multiple devices or annual inspections. Costs can vary based on location and complexity of the system.

Testing Service Costs - The price for backflow testing services usually ranges from $100 to $300. Additional charges may apply for repairs or certifications, depending on the service provider. Expect variation based on the size and type of backflow preventer.

Repair and Replacement Expenses - If repairs are needed after testing, costs generally range from $150 to $600. Replacement of parts or entire units can increase costs significantly, often reaching $1,000 or more in some cases.

Routine Maintenance Pricing - Regular maintenance visits for backflow prevention systems typically cost between $100 and $200. Some providers include maintenance as part of annual service packages, with prices varying by system complexity.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is backflow testing? Backflow testing is an inspection process to ensure that drinking water remains protected from contamination caused by reverse flow in the plumbing system.

How often should backflow testing be performed? It is typically recommended to have backflow testing conducted annually to maintain proper system function and compliance.

Who provides backflow testing services? Local plumbing and backflow prevention specialists offer backflow testing services for residential and commercial properties.

What are the signs that I need backflow testing? Signs include unexpected changes in water pressure or taste, or if your property is required by local regulations to have regular backflow inspections.
